Author: Ilima Todd
A future without family. Nine is the ninth female born in her batch of ten females and ten males. By design, her life in Freedom Province is without complications or consequences. However, such freedom comes with a price. The Prime Maker is determined to keep that price a secret from the new batches of citizens that are born, nurtured, and raised androgynously. But Nine isn’t like every other batcher. She harbors indecision and worries about her upcoming Remake Day—her seventeenth birthday, the age when batchers fly to the Remake facility and have the freedom to choose who and what they’ll be. When Nine discovers the truth about life outside of Freedom Province, including the secret plan of the Prime Maker, she is pulled between two worlds and two lives. Her decisions will test her courage, her heart, and her beliefs. Who can she trust? Who does she love? And most importantly, who will she decide to be?

Notes By Dave. Hi I am the owner of the Cardston Book Shop and wanted to mention a bit about this title. This is one of those books that really surprised me. A futuristic fantasy, Ilima Todd, wants us to look at the moral and family values in an "end from the begining" point of view. Her question is what might the world look like in the future if moral and family values continue to erode.
I was very impressed with this story and its ability reach youth in a non judgemental or preachy manor. I would recommend this book to almost any audience, even those not really interested in fantasy titles.
